The hummingbirds are a group of unique birds consisting of around 350 different species All of these species are considered “new world” species as they only occur in North and South America where they can be as found north as Alaska, however most species are found in warmer, more tropical regions

The actual number of wild African forest elephants remains uncertain due to their shy nature, but we do know that they are critically endangered species and have declined by an estimated 86% over 31 years The main reason behind the decline is due to poaching, which is frequent, widespread and intensive, especially in Central Africa

Over 75 species of parrots have been recorded in urban and suburban Florida; of these, at least 20 species have bred in the state Eight of our parrots are currently ABA-countable: Monk and Nanday Parakeet (statewide), White-winged, Yellow-chevroned, Mitred and Red-masked Parakeet (Miami region), Red-crowned Parrot (Ft Lauderdale and Palm

Many of the features which define the Class Aves aid flight Feathers, shortened tails (excluding tail feathers), and hollow bones all work to make the bird lighter or more aerodynamic to reduce the amount of energy needed to lift the animal's weight off the ground It is estimated that there are over 9,000 living species of birds in the world
